Transaction edca38019e280c9475ff674f5e78c90f11c3f585269b11d0ef49e8df1533aa63
1 Input
1 Output
-
edca38019e280c9475ff674f5e78c90f11c3f585269b11d0ef49e8df1533aa63:0
- value
- 51308
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2235196a4de47cf64ecc2da9489bdc1cf0a807c1 OP_EQUAL
- address
- 34otWU8NdUv85RvPYk4mn2SnFnAzDncaj7